Celebrating Konkani music

#TGLife  


In a scintillating finish to the first ever World Konkani Music Awards, new stars were unveiled at the awards night, in the grand finale. The entire Dr Shyam Mukherjee Stadium reverberated to the Konkani beats, rhythms and catchy vocals of performers. The award night saw nine  artistes, across various categories perform, and the winners were selected from across the Konkani speaking world.   

The competition drew a total of 150 entries from different parts of the world. The spotlights at the grand finale were the stunning acts by the singers and dance choreography by choreographer Tobby Fernandes and his troupe who lent their creative interpretations to the songs.   

Konkani’s nightingale Lorna charmed the crowd with her popular numbers, while Hema Sardessai, Merlyn D’Souza, Shine On Duo and others added to the musical feast.  

The award announcements were interspersed with a talk on the importance of native language by training coach, Jerry Almeida, after which illusionist, Clifford Parakh left audiences spellbound with his tricks.  

 Allan Vaz performed his hit single ‘Lojeanakai’. 

Chief minister Pramod Sawant graced the function as chief guest. During the programme, Lorna Cordeiro was honoured with Lifetime Achievement Award, while Eric Ozario, founder of Mand Sobban was honoured for his contribution towards Konkani. Alfred Rose, Chris Perry were offered the award posthumously.  

Other celebrities include, hit artist Baba Sehgal and judge for a competition Atul Churamani. The hosts were actors Luke Kenny and Nakita Fernandes, both kept everyone in good humour. The World Konkani Music Awards was conceptualised as a platform to boost talent from the Konkani music fraternity.   

World Konkani Music Awards aims to build a community of singers and musicians across the world. Speaking about the journey, the venture’s founder Allan Vaz, said, “It has been a dream come true.
